Vice President JD Vance and second lady Usha Vance welcomed their fourth child on Sunday morning.
The couple announced the birth of a son, Alec Neel Vance, in a statement shared on social media.
They said Usha Vance and the newborn are healthy, and their three older children are delighted to meet their younger brother.
The Vances expressed gratitude to the military medical teams who assisted with the delivery at Walter Reed Medical Center and the White House Medical Unit.
The couple first revealed they were expecting in January, when they said the baby was due in late July.
JD and Usha Vance met at Yale Law School and married in 2014. They are also parents to sons Ewan and Vivek and daughter Mirabel.
Their three older children drew public attention last year when they attended the inauguration ceremony and parade in Washington, D.C.
